Welcome to Kweendom: LGBTQ Comedians Make Pride Personal with Stories of Love, Loss, Sex, and Everything Under The Rainbow

Rate this book
Welcome to Kweendom is a hilarious and heartfelt exploration of the queer experience as described by some of the wildest LGBTQ comedians and writers in a deeply personal collection of essays. The stories inside Kweendom correspond to the symbolism of each stripe in the Pride flag (Life, Healing, Sunlight, Nature, Harmony, Spirit). From coming out to finding love, from awkward adolescent moments to unfiltered dispatches from a Berlin sex club, Kweendom features essays from a diverse, intergenerational collection of LGBTQ people who show there are many colors to this rainbow. Also, if you're straight, this book WILL make you gay!
And, better still, a portion of the book's proceeds will be donated to Immigration Equality.

An engaging collection of essays from NYC-based queer comedians, writers and performers with a foreword from none other than bisexual icon Alan Cumming. I'm used to reading tons of memoirs and nonfiction, so I had high hopes for this one -- and I was generally satisfied! The essays themselves range from dark and serious to lighthearted and very funny -- like, laugh-out-loud-on-the-train funny. Recommended for the gays, the theys, and anyone seeking compelling personal reflections.
